What is a Massage Therapist?<\/h3>\n

\"kneeAs mentioned in the introduction, massage therapy is a holistic form of healthcare in French Village MO that helps people feel and function better. The massage therapist manipulates skin, muscles and tissue to reduce stress and relieve tension and pain in their patients.  Swedish, or Classic Massage, is the type of massage that most people think of when discussing massage therapy, and most massage therapy schools teach it as their primary form of massage.  However, there are many other types of massage that programs may or may not include within their course of instruction.  Following are just a few examples.<\/p>\n
